Slurry design law should be noted that similar problems In a similar design , in addition to the above steps should be calculated , you must also pay attention to some of the following questions:

1 question about the performance and efficiency In the introduction of similar design method, we are in the model and real pump efficiency pump under conditions equivalent conversion . In fact, similar to zoom in or out after the pump efficiency is not exactly equal , if the real model pump pump than large ( ie, similar to the zoom ) , the real test of the actual pump head and efficiency is somewhat larger than the calculated value ; If the real smaller than the model pump pump ( ie, similar to the reduction ) , then the real test of the actual pump head and efficiency is slightly smaller than the calculated value , real difference between pump and pump size the bigger model , head and efficiency difference between the calculated and experimental values was also greater. Therefore, in the choice of model pump, select the size difference should be as large Debu pump , Figure 5-1 by 3BA-9 amplified to 8Sh-9 ‘s head and efficiency curves of Figure 5-2 by 14Sh-13 reduced to 8Sh-13 ‘s head and efficiency curves . The figure shows that the performance of a similar law of conversion curve and the performance curve of the actual test out there is a difference .

The main reason for this phenomenon are: enlarged various losses similar proportion of relatively reduced, so the actual efficiency and head representing the calculated value ; slurry pump manufacturer similar to shrink, the relative increase in the proportion of various types of losses , so the actual efficiency and lift smaller than the calculated value . The size difference only under specific circumstances , be corrected by experience . Recommends the following empirical formula to correct the enlargement or reduction factor .
